Windows App Alternatives For Linux: MSPaint

“Many a times, I just wanted to touch up a screenshot
or make a simple flow image by drawing a few boxes, use a few
pointing arrows, and add some text here and there. All this could
be done with the previous mentioned programs as well but took a bit
more steps than I wanted (stroking the selections / paths for
lines, boxes, circles, and even then, no arrows). I didn’t find an
adequate replacement at the time but got it now, so thought of
writing about it. Basically I came across 4 apps: tuxpaint, gpaint,
kolourpaint and mtpaint. Won’t discuss tuxpaint here cuz I found it
a little too kiddish.”
